We offer fully automatic stands for ultrasonic testing of aluminum pistons at the production stage. It is possible to locate the cooling channel or assess the adhesion of the Alfin insert before or after making the annular notches. The system consists of an ultrasonic flaw detector, a computer control and archiving program, a table with a turntable and a set of appropriate ultrasonic probes. The operator’s task is to place the piston on the turntable and start the test. Then the entire process, including the evaluation of the results based on the set criteria, is performed automatically.
Tests of the Alfin insert before mechanical processing and aimed at locating the cooling channel are performed using the echo technique with double probes. They are applied to the bottom of the piston, the coupling agent is fed directly under the probe. The computer screen is divided into two parts – left for the upper layer and right for the lower one. The test result is visualized in the form of amplitude as a function of the piston rotation angle. The occurrence of indications of unacceptable intensity is signaled by a red sign, while their absence is signaled by a green sign.
Tests of the Alfin insert after making the annular notches are performed using the immersion transition technique. The piston is immersed in water by the operator and placed on a turntable. After pressing a button, the probes are automatically moved to the notches. Then the piston is examined around its entire circumference and an automatic evaluation is made, analogous to the echo technique.
